Kimberly Potter, the former United States police officer who shot dead Black motorist Daunte Wright earlier this year, has testified that the fatal traffic stop “just went chaotic” after the 20-year-old tried to get back into his car and leave.
Potter, who is facing first- and second-degree manslaughter charges in the April 11 killing near Minneapolis, Minnesota, said she saw a look of fear on another officer’s face before she fired.
“I remember yelling, ‘Taser, Taser, Taser’, and nothing happened, and then he told me I shot him,” Potter said through tears on the stand at her trial on Friday.
